What is a U Head Jack?

A U head jack is a type of adjustable support jack that is used to provide vertical support to loads during construction work. It is commonly used in building and construction projects where heavy loads require support.

The U head jack is made of high-quality steel and consists of a base plate and a vertical rod, which is threaded at one end. The top of the rod has a U-shaped head, hence the name U head jack. The base plate is placed on the ground, and the vertical rod is adjusted to the desired height. The load is then placed on the U-shaped head of the jack, which provides support to the load.

How Does a U Head Jack Work?

The U head jack works on a simple principle of weight distribution. When a heavy load is placed on the jack, the weight is distributed evenly on the base plate, which is then transmitted to the ground. The U-shaped head of the jack helps to distribute the load evenly, thereby preventing any damage or cracks in the load.

In addition, the U head jack is adjustable, which means that it can be adjusted to different heights. This feature allows the jack to be used in various applications, such as supporting different sizes of loads or adjusting the height of the load during construction.

Applications of U Head Jacks

There are several applications for the use of U head jacks in construction work. Some of these applications include:

1. Supporting Concrete Slabs: U head jacks are commonly used to support concrete slabs during construction. The slab is placed on the top of the jack, and the height of the jack is adjusted to the desired height. The jack provides support to the slab, preventing any cracks or damage.

2. Supporting Prefabricated Structures: Prefabricated structures are often used in construction work, and U head jacks are essential in supporting them. The jack helps to distribute the weight of the structure evenly, preventing any damage or deformation.

3. Supporting Steel Beams: U head jacks are also used to support steel beams during construction work. The jack is placed on the ground, and the steel beam is placed on the top of the jack. The height of the jack is adjusted to the desired height, providing support to the beam.

4. Supporting Heavy Equipment: U head jacks are also used to support heavy equipment during maintenance or repair work. The jack provides stability and support to the equipment, preventing any accidents or damage.

5. Supporting Temporary Structures: U head jacks are used to support temporary structures such as tents, sheds, and awnings. The jack provides stability and support, preventing any accidents or collapses.
